Polymorphisms in the WNK1 gene are associated with blood pressure variation and urinary potassium excretion.
WNK1--a serine/threonine kinase involved in electrolyte homeostasis and blood pressure (BP) control--is an excellent candidate gene for essential hypertension (EH).
